CAPITAL BUDGETING ASSIGNMENT Xiaomi INVESTMENT DECISION Xiaomi is a Chinese multinational company operating in Tech Hardware and Semiconductors industry. The Group plans to make a new investment in the innovative and profitable home automation sector. The project requires an initial investment of 5.000.000 to purchase new plants and equipment. The management intend launch the project in December 2022. Furthermore, at the beginning of the year 2025, the company plans to invest an additional 1.000.000 to build a new factory in India. The aim is to meet increased demand and benefit from lower production costs. To implement the project, Xiaomi needs to use a large building as a laboratory. Management decides to choose a building already owned by Xiaomi that had previously been leased to another company, for 250.000 per year Xiaomi already produces smartphones with a proprietary MIUI operating system (from Android OS). The opportunity to improve connectivity between smartphones, PCs and homes could allow Xiaomi to generate great synergies. Management estimate that the new project will generate incremental revenues on smartphones and PCs of approximately 200.000 per year. Following these investments, the Xiaomi marketing manager provides the following sales estimates for the next few years: Year Domotics Product 2023 50.000 2024 55.000 2025 60.000 2026 65.000 2027 70.000 The average selling price for each house automation product is 45.00 The manufacturing division estimates an average production cost (COGS) of approximately 15.00 for each house automation product. The factory in India will be completed at the beginning of 2025. From then on, the average production cost (COGS) will drop to 12.5 per product. Revenues and COGS must be indexed at an inflation rate of 2%, starting from 2023 (inclusive). The project is expected to end in 2027, due to technology obsolescence and the need to renew all product lines. All products deplete their useful life at the end of 2027, with the exception of one plant that is being sold for 150.000. Investments are amortized using the linear method. The NWC will have a new structure due to entry into the new automation market. The sales manager, warehouse manager and CFO estimate the following NWC. Question 1 On the basis of the information provided, please calculate the Net Present Value and the IRR of the project and to give your opinion on the convenience to undertake it. If the estimated selling price was too high and the market would be willing to buy the home automation products at a price of 40.00, would the project still be acceptable? What is the minimum price at which Xiaomi can sell the product without making any loss? (Hint: Solve through Excel's goal seek function). Question 2 Design a Qualitative and Quantitative Risk Analysis by considering the potential variation on some of the key variables, the probability of the event and the impact on the outcomes. Make assumptions, briefly motivate them and design a best and a worst scenario. After setting those assumptions, apply the new hypothesis on the analysis made and verify the final impact on the NPV and IRR in order to assess under which circumstances it may be convenient to implement the project or not. Year NWC 2023 500.000 2024 700.000 2025 900.000 2026 1.100.000 2027 1.300.000 Xiaomi's Finance Division estimate a cost of capital of 8%. The corporate tax rate is 35%.
